Webprovisional, aggressive, ambitious, competing, cutthroat, approaching, contingent, correlative, equivalent, like, parallel, relative, battling, combatant, combating, conflicting, … WebThe present participle and gerund of "to vie" is "vying." It retains the "y" from the obsolete version. (Of interest, "to vie" is like "to lie," the present participle of which is "lying.") …
